The Match-Up
• Wake Forest, 6-3 overall, 3-2 in the ACC, will play its final road game of the regular season when the Demon Deacons travel to Louisville on Saturday, Nov. 12.
• Kickoff is set for 7:00 p.m. and will be broadcast nationally on ESPN2. Jason Benetti and Kelly Stouffer have the call with Paul Carcaterra on the sideline.
• Saturday's game can also be heard on the Wake Forest Sports Network. Stan Cotten and Tommy Elrod have the call with Dave Goren reporting from the sideline.
Wake Forest Storylines
• Wake Forest became bowl eligible on Nov. 5 with a 27-20 home win over Virginia.
• With the game tied at 20 in the fourth quarter, Jessie Bates III intercepted a Virginia pass and returned it 39 yards for the game-winning touchdown.
• John Wolford recorded the second-longest touchdown run of his career when he broke free for 64 yards in the first quarter. Wolford's 94 rushing yards matched his career high, which he set earlier this year vs. Syracuse.
• Cameron Glenn was named the ACC Defensive Back of the Week while Bates was tabbed as the Rookie of the Week.
• Wake Forest has won six games for the first time since the 2011 season and posted three ACC wins for the first time since 2012.
The Opposition & Series History
• Louisville, led by Bobby Petrino, enters Saturday's contest with an 8-1 record and a 6-1 mark in ACC play.
• Louisville holds a 3-0 lead in the all-time series with Wake Forest, which began in January, 2007, at the Orange Bowl.
• Wake Forest dropped its only contest at Papa John's Cardinal Stadium, falling 20-10 in 2014.
Looking Ahead
• Wake Forest will close the regular season with a pair of home games against Clemson on Nov. 19 and Boston College on Nov. 26.
• Kickoff between the Demon Deacons and the Tigers has been held by ESPN for a six-day option and final kickoff time and network designations will be made following Saturday's games.
